In 1919, Johnny Sneed entered the world in Monticello, Florida, born to Green Sneed And Lucille Groover. In 1930, Johnny Sneed resided in Lintons Mill, Lintons Mill, Jefferson, Florida, US. In 1940, Johnny Sneed resided in Monticello, Jefferson, Florida, USA. Johnny Sneed married Annie Mae Brantley, and had children including Annette, Derrick Ar Nette, Eddie Joe, Johnnie Glover, Johnny, Johnny Sneed Jr, Louise, Private. Johnny Sneed passed away in 1992 in Leesburg, Lake County, Florida, United States of America.
